Output 24f2342e8f4f086d62d9ffdb07b773bd45b587d93a27de719aeb109d730e4e02:5

value
8264406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14c361145d7b76809c279b3ea8e7154482ea772e OP_EQUAL
address
33aoVZoSzGjU2NrF4eDot3ZGjAFCW7wHzz
transaction
24f2342e8f4f086d62d9ffdb07b773bd45b587d93a27de719aeb109d730e4e02
confirmations
313106
spent
true